#d3cf2e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d3cf2e is composed of 82.7% red, 81.2% green and 18%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 1.9% magenta, 78.2% yellow and 17.3% black. It has a hue angle of 58.5 degrees, a saturation of 65.2% and a lightness of 50.4%. #d3cf2e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ff5c with #a79f00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c33.

#d3cf2e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#d3cf2e has RGB values of R:211, G:207, B:46 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.02, Y:0.78,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 13881134.

Shades and Tints of #d3cf2e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020200 is the darkest color, while #fcfcf0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d3cf2e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#85857c is the less saturated color, while #faf407 is the most saturated one.
